  • Application Notes

    Western blotting: 0.5-2 μg/mL

    1:400-1600 Immunohistochemistry: 5-20 μg/mL

    1:40-160 Immunocytochemistry: 5-20 μg/mL

    1:40-160 Optimal working dilutions must be determined by end user.

    Comment

    The thermal stability is described by the loss rate. The loss rate was determined by accelerated thermal degradation test, that is, incubate the protein at 37°C for 48h, and no obvious degradation and precipitation were observed. The loss rate is less than 5% within the expiration date under appropriate storage condition.

    Storage
    4 °C,-20 °C
    Storage Comment
    Store at 4°C for frequent use. Stored at -20°C in a manual defrost freezer for two year without detectable loss of activity. Av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
